Director's Special, commonly referred to by its abbreviation DSP, is a brand of Indian whisky, manufactured by United Spirits Ltd (USL). It is molasses based. Shaw Wallace won a legal battle in US courts against the Scotch Whisky Association (SWA) to sell the product as "whisky".[1]

History

DSP was originally manufactured by Shaw Wallace.[2]

United Spirits Ltd (USL), a subsidiary of the United Breweries Group (UB Group), acquired Shaw Wallace in July 2005.[3] On 1 April 2008, Shaw Wallace was merged with USL and DSP officially became a USL brand.[4] In April 2008, the UB Group appointed London-based design firm Claessens International to create new packaging.[5][6]

DSP Black

DSP Black, expanded to Director's Special Black, is an extension of the Director's Special brand into the deluxe whisky segment[7] of the Indian market. It was launched in 1988 by Shaw Wallace.[8]
